    Abstract:

    Samples of two soils different in soil texture were collected and scanned with a scanning electron microscope(SEM) producing SEM images in the scale ranging from 0.1 to 127.8 μm for analysis of size and number of pores and their distributions.The mass fractal dimension Dm and the surface fractal dimension Ds of soil pores are obtained from the measured data.The analysis shows that the certain correlativity of Dm existed with soil texture,bulk density,porosity and pore-size distribution.The finer the soil texture,the larger the bulk density,the lower the porosity,the higher the percentage of small pores,and the larger the Dm.Dm displayed a significant linear regression relationship with soil bulk density and soil porosity of soil.Ds reflects the degree of irregularity of the pore-solid interface in soil,and the larger the Ds the more irregular the soil pore profile.The distribution of Ds was found in agreement with a total normal distribution in soil pore.Both Dm and Ds was sensitive to variation of management pattern and tillage system of soils and they may be cited as useful indicators for soil management.
